## Further reading

If you're reviewing changes to the Moorhen retention sweeper, a bit of context helps. The sweeper walks the archive tables nightly, tombstones anything past its policy window, and hard-deletes a week later — that two-phase dance exists because of a nasty restore incident back when Tarn still owned this code. The policy definitions live in config, not code, so don't panic if you can't find the durations. The full design doc and edge-case notes are on the internal wiki page below.

wiki page, bahof-tajef: https://harbor.crelvostack.local/secrets/deploy/spaces/merge_requests/352483d166532f3d

Quarterly Planning Note — Annual Billing Shift

Hi sales leads — quick update from Fernhollow HQ. Starting next quarter we're steering all new Glimmerdash accounts to annual billing. Monthly stays available as a fallback, but comp plans will favour annual from day one. Training decks land Friday. Existing renewals are unaffected for now. The confidential context on why is noted just below.

board note of bagap-kagup: The western region missed its Ulamir quota by 9.6 percent last quarter. Lamysax Foods plans to raise the Quenvan list price by 10.5 percent in October. The finance team signed off on a budget of $75.1 million for Project Quenmir. The renewal with Beliusax Group closes at $358.3 million a year, 29.2 percent above the last contract.

Quick heads-up on Pinwheel UI versioning: we cut a minor release every sprint, and anything touching component props needs a changeset file in the PR. No changeset, no merge — the bot will nag you. Majors are rare and go through the design council first. The full policy, with examples of what counts as breaking, lives on the internal page below.

wiki page, bahip-yahip: https://grafana.qirvanlabs.corp/browse/display/projects/cc3a1b9dbfc9

- Loading dock at Harwell Point opens 07:00–11:30, weekdays only. No contractor deliveries after 11:30 — no exceptions. Book a slot with the dock steward the day before. Oversized loads need the freight lift, which stays locked outside delivery hours. If you arrive early, wait in the marked bay, not the ramp. To release the dock shutter, use the pass below.

door code, hahop-bawif: bdg-B-76